walks a lot; season

Sarge Connally of the Cleveland Indians allowed the 9th-most walks per nine innings (5.3) of the 192 pitchers in 1931.

bested Rollie Stiles of the St. Louis Browns (6.7), Spades Wood of the Pittsburgh Pirates (6.5), Roxie Lawson of the Cleveland Indians (5.8), and Stew Bolen of the Philadelphia Phillies (5.7), and 4 others, ending with Gordon Rhodes of the New York Yankees (5.4).

Profile

Sarge Connally of the 1931 Cleveland Indians threw right-handed, played on a winning team, played in League Park II, and was born in Texas.
